Maintenance Tips of MG 10045994 Screw for MG3/MG350/MG5/MG3 Xross
- First, ensure you have the correct MG Screw (OE# 10045994) for your MG3, MG350, MG5, or MG3 Xross. Using the wrong screw may lead to improper fitting.
- Before installation, clean the screw hole thoroughly. Any debris can prevent the screw from tightening properly and cause potential issues later.
- When tightening the screw, use the appropriate tool. An incorrect tool might damage the screw head or strip the threads, especially for these MG models.
- Apply a small amount of anti - seize compound on the threads of the Screw (OE# 10045994). This helps with future removal and reduces corrosion.
- Check the torque specifications for the MG Screw. Over - or under - tightening can affect the performance and safety of the vehicle.
Warning: Do not overtighten the MG Screw (OE# 10045994) as it may cause the material around the screw hole to crack, leading to serious damage.
